
Sun Sep 15 01:58:39 UTC 2024: ## Utah Utes Survive Early Scare, Conquer Utah State in Logan
**Logan, UT** – The No. 12 ranked Utah Utes overcame a shaky start and an early lead by in-state rival Utah State to secure a 38-21 victory in their first road game of the season.
The Aggies, led by former Ute quarterback Bryson Barnes, jumped out to a 14-3 lead in the first half, leaving the Utes in unfamiliar territory. Freshman quarterback Isaac Wilson, making his first collegiate start in place of the injured Cam Rising, struggled early, completing just 4 of 9 passes for 35 yards in the first quarter.
However, Wilson settled down in the second quarter, finding his rhythm and connecting with receivers for 96 yards and two touchdowns. His performance continued throughout the game, finishing with 239 yards, three touchdowns, and one interception.
The Utes’ defense, while giving up some early big plays, came up big with two interceptions, one by Smith Snowden and another by Cameron Calhoun. Their ability to limit Utah State’s offense in the second half proved crucial.
Running backs Micah Bernard and Mike Mitchell led the Utes’ offensive charge, combining for 198 yards and a touchdown. Bernard, in particular, had a standout performance with 123 yards and a touchdown.
The win marks the Utes’ third victory of the season and keeps their undefeated streak alive. They will now turn their attention to a tough matchup against the Oklahoma State Cowboys next week, a game that promises to be one of the biggest of the young season.
